Learning a new South Indian language can open doors to rich culture, cinema, and career opportunities. If you speak Malayalam, you already have a massive advantage when learning Telugu. Both languages share deep roots in Sanskrit and Dravidian linguistic structures.

The most noticeable difference will be the script. While Malayalam script is famously curvy and round, the Telugu script is more squared and often ends in a sharp downward stroke.
